#66ba98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66ba98 is composed of 40% red, 72.9%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.3%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 155.7 degrees, a saturation of 37.8% and a lightness of 56.5%. #66ba98 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#007531.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#66ba98
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040907 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#66ba98
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#889891 is the less saturated color, while #22fea5 is the most saturated one.
